15 Weird Facts About Everybody Hates Chris (2005) You Never Knew
Everybody Hates Chris is a beloved sitcom that aired from 2005 to 2009, capturing the essence of growing up in Brooklyn during the 1980s.
Based on the childhood experiences of comedian Chris Rock, the show offered a humorous yet poignant look at the challenges faced by a young African American boy navigating adolescence, family dynamics, and the trials of school life.
While the series is celebrated for its relatable storytelling and memorable characters, there are numerous behind-the-scenes secrets and bizarre facts that even the most devoted fans may not be aware of.
Here, we explore 15 weird facts about Everybody Hates Chris that will change how you view this comedy classic.
1. The Inspiration Behind the Show

The show is based on Chris Rock’s real-life experiences growing up in Brooklyn, New York.
However, the series took creative liberties, exaggerating certain aspects for comedic effect.
Rock’s childhood was filled with challenges, including dealing with racism, economic struggles, and family dynamics, all of which were cleverly woven into the show’s narrative.
2. The Theme Song’s Unique Creation
One of the standout features of Everybody Hates Chris is its catchy theme song, performed by Chris Rock himself.
The song was created in just seven minutes!
Rock wrote the lyrics, and the quick turnaround added a layer of authenticity to the show’s opening.
The upbeat tune perfectly encapsulated the show’s tone, making it an unforgettable part of the viewing experience.

5. Real-Life Inspirations for Characters

Many characters in the show were based on real people from Chris Rock’s life.
For example, the character of Julius, played by Terry Crews, is inspired by Rock’s own father.
Julius’s hardworking and frugal nature reflects the values instilled in Rock by his parents, making the character relatable and authentic.
6. The Show’s Unique Narrative Style
Everybody Hates Chris employed a unique narrative style, blending traditional sitcom elements with a documentary-like approach.
The use of voiceovers, primarily by Chris Rock, added depth to the storytelling and provided insight into the character’s thoughts and feelings.
This technique set the show apart from other sitcoms of its time.

9. The Role of the Narrator

Chris Rock’s role as the narrator was crucial to the show’s success.
His comedic timing and distinct voice added a unique flavor to the storytelling.
Interestingly, Rock recorded the narration separately from the filming, allowing him to focus on delivering the humor without being influenced by the on-screen performances.
